Grammy B's Tater Soup

This is my mom's fabulous recipe. Enjoy :-)

2-5lbs yellow potatoes, chopped into bite sized pieces
1lb bacon
4 heaping Tablesppons of flour
1 bunch of green onions, chopped
1C shredded sharp white cheddar
4C buttermilk
3C potato stock (from the potatoes you're going to boil)
Chives, to taste
Crushed red pepper, to taste
Salt, to taste

In a large pot, boil potatoes unttil desired tenderness.  In a seperate large pan, fry bacon. Set bacon aside and add green onions to skillet (with the grease from the meat). Cook for about a minute on medium heat, then slowly add flour to make a roux. Once roux is made, slowly add stock and buttermilk and simmer for 5 mins. Drain potatoes, using the same pot, mix everything together(potatoes, roux mixture, cheese, chives, peppers, salt) and simmer for 30 mins, stir occasionally. Enjoy!

Soy Garlic Marinade

6T soy sauce
10 cloves garlic, minced (yes TEN)
2T ketchup
2T vegetable oil
2tsp salt
1tsp ground black pepper
1tsp dried oregano

Mix all ingredients together thoroughly. Marinate meats for 4-6 hours, poultry for 2-3 hours.

Fabulous if you LOVE garlic :-)

Hot & Spicy Poultry Injection and Marinade

1 cup water
1 chicken bullion cube
4T Louisiana Hot Sauce
3T Worcestershire Sauce
1T garlic powder
1T salt
1T cayenne pepper

Warm water enough to dissolve the bullion cube.  Add remaining ingredients and stir until the salt is dissolved. Enjoy!

Amazing Chicken Marinade

1/4 cup cider vinegar
3T prepared mustard
3 cloves garlic, minced
1 lime, juiced ** i used the lime juice that comes in the little plastic container**
1/2 lemon, juiced **same as above**
1/3 cup brown sugar
1 1/2tsp salt
6T olive oil
ground black pepper

In a large non-reactive container, whisk together ingredients  beginning with cider vinegar through salt. Then whisk in olive oil then pepper. Marinade chicken 8 hours or over night. Enjoy!

Spicy Korean Rib Marinade

1 cup soy cause
1 cup brown sugar
3/4 cup water
1/2 cup white vinegar
1T powdered ginger
2 gloves garlic, minced
1tsp red pepper flakes
1/2tsp cayenne pepper

Dissolve sugar in soy sauce, water and vinegar. Add remaining ingredients and mix well. Use as a marinade up to 8 hours.

Spicy Jerky Marinade for beef jerky

Spicy Jerky Marinade-

1 cup Soy Sauce
1/3 cup canola oil
1/3 brown sugar
3T cooking sherry
1T tabasco
2 gloves garlic, minced
1tsp ground ginger.

Combine all ingredients. Marinade for 2 hours. Cook meat in oven or dehydrator as usual.

Moroccan Sloppy Joes

Ok this recipe was a complete mess up of another recipe that I was trying to make. The original attempt was to make Krefta,a spicy Moroccan Meat Skewers, but I couldn't get the meat to stay on the skewers. So It turned into a pan of ground pork and spices, then I threw some left over homemade BBQ sauce on it and it was so good.

Moroccan Sloppy Joes
Meat Mixture:
1lb lean ground pork
1 1/2 T minced garlic
2tsp ground cumin
2tsp ground paprika
1/3 cup finely chopped onion
1 tsp salt
1 tsp ground pepper
1 egg
1/4 cup bread crumbs

Mix all ingredients and cook in a frying pan until meat is done.

Memphis BBQ Sauce
2c ketchup
1/2c brown sugar
1/4c cider vinegar
1/2tsp cayenne
1T onion powder
1/2tsp celery seed
1tsp salt
2tsp garlic
1/2c prepared yellow mustard
1T chili powder
1T ground black pepper
2tsp liquid smoke
3T Worcestershire Sauce
2 Canola Oil

Simmer all bbq ingredients together except oil for 25 mins. Remove from heat and whisk in oil.

Mix BBQ and meat together, in the portions desired.  Serve on bread. Very good!

Put left over BBQ sauce in an air tight container and refrigerate.

Fried Oreos....who knew they'd be good?

This is my adaptation of fried oreos...

1bag of double stuff oreos (you're not gonna use the whole bag, i promise)
1 1/4 pancake mix
3/4c milk
1 egg
2 tsp oil
oil for frying

Mix pancake mix, milk, egg and oil together. Dip oreo into batter and fry until golden brown. Remove and dust with powdered sugar (if desired)

Make sure you have a glass of water or milk ready!

Beef and Pork Burgers

I had always heard that pork and beef was a good meat combo for burgers but only recently tried it. This is my own blend of meats and spices.

Clay's Beef and Pork Burgers

1 1/2lb ground beef (at least 85/15 mix)
1lb ground pork
2 eggs
1/3c Italian seasoned breadcrumbs
1 clove garlic
1/4tsp black pepper
2T Worcestershire Sauce
1/2T Onion Powder
2T Hickory Smoke Allegro Marinade
1tsp white cooking wine.

Mix all ingredients together and let set for at least an hour before cooking. Grill and enjoy! Goes great with the St. Louis Style BBQ.

St Louis Style BBQ Sauce

I'm constantly looking for amazing BBQ recipes, so here's an awesome BBQ sauce.

St Louis Style BBQ Sauce

3c tomato sauce
1/2c brown sugar
1/2c minced onion
2 cloves garlic
1/2c cider vinegar
1/4c spicy brown mustard
2T Worcestershire Sauce
2T soy sauce
1T Hickory Smoke Allegro Marinade

Whisk together and simmer for 15-20 mins. Delish!

Double Chocolate Layer Cheesecake

Double Chocolate Layer Cheesecake
2pkgs (8oz each) cream cheese, softened
1/2c white sugar
1/2tsp vanilla extract
2 eggs
3 squares semi sweet Baker's chocolate, melted, and cooled.
1 (6oz) Oreo pie crust

Preheat oven to 350. Beat cream, sugar, and vanilla until well blended. Add eggs, one at a time, on low speed.  Remove 1 cup of batter and mix with chocolate. Layer the plain batter, then the chocolate batter into pie crust. Bake for 40mins or until center is almost set. Let cool at room temperature then refrigerate for 3 hours. Top with cool whip or fresh strawberries if desired.

Southern Three Bean Chili

This was an amazing version that I adapted from a couple different sources.

Southern Three Bean Chili
1lb beef tip, cut into about 1/2'' cubes
1tsp oregano
1tsp ground cumin
1/2tsp chili powder
1tsp crushed garlic
pinch crushed red pepper flakes
1tsp Worcestershire Sauce
1-2tsp Reduced Sodium Soy Sauce

Combine ingredients and cook beef until about medium-well. (It's gonna cook some more in the crock pot)

2 cans New Orleans Style Chili Beans
2 can's Red Kidney Beans
1 can Black Beans
1 envelope chili starter mix.
1tsp paprika
1tsp garlic
dash of Red Wine Vinegar
dash of Louisiana Hot Sauce

Combine all ingredients (beef and beans) in a crock pot. Cook until beef is tender. Enjoy!

Chicken Basil and Cream

Here's my version of Chicken Basil and Cream. Dont let the length of this post fool you, it's SO easy to make!

Chicken part-
1l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ite size pieces
1 clove garlic (2 cloves if you like garlic like I do)
1T Herbs de Provence (basil, marjoram, thyme, sage, savory and rosemary mixture)
cooking oil
white cooking wine. (to taste, I used 1/8cup)

In a bowl, mix together everything except the oil. Oil a non-stick frying pan, and cook mixture over medium-high heat until chicken is done.

Basil Cream Sauce
1 chicken bullion dissolved in 2c water)
1T dried basil
1 1/2T margarine
1 1/2T flour
1/4c Parmesan cheese shredded *make sure it's shredded and not grated, it doesn't give the same consistency*
1tsp crushed garlic
(about) 1 cup whipping cream

Make a roux with flour, margarine, and crushed garlic. Add everything else together, saving the cream for last. When adding the cream, do so slowly to get the consistency you want. Let simmer just a few mins to let flavors cook in.


Serve Chicken and cream sauce over cooked pasta.

It's delicious!

Seasoning Mixes and Sauces

I'm always playing around with spices and looking for new ideas. Here are a few that I found the other night. Hope you enjoy!

Fish, Poultry, & Pork Rub
1T thyme
1T oregano
1 1/2tsp poultry seasoning
1tsp rosemary
1tsp marjoram
1tsp basil
1/2tsp salt
1/8tsp pepper

Mix together and store in an air tight container.

Italian Seasoning Mix
1T basil
1T oregano
1T parsley
1T garlic
1tsp thyme
1tsp rosemary
1tsp marjoram

Mix together and store in an air tight container.

Zesty Seasoning Rub
2T lemon pepper
1T garlic salt
1T brown sugar

Mix together and store in an air tight container.


Ultimate Spice Blend - goes great on anything!
1/8c salt
3T garlic powder
3T onion powder
1T black pepper
1T dried oregano
1T chili powder

Mix together and store in an air tight container.

Dry Rub Spicy Style
1T garlic powder
1T paprika
1/2tsp hot chili powder
2tsp cayenne
1tsp salt
1tsp black pepper

Mix together and store in an air tight container.

Memphis Style Rub
4tsp paprika
2tsp salt
2tsp onion powder
2tsp fresh ground pepper
1tsp cayenne
1tsp dry mustard
1T Hickory Grill blend (I use Cajun Injector brand)
1T garlic powder

Mix together and rub on meat. Wrap meat in aluminum foil that has been brushed with Liquid Smoke (hickory).

Buffalo Sauce- This is supposedly a replication of Anchor Bar's sauce, where Buff wings started.
6T Frank's Louisiana Hot Sauce
1/4c margarine (not butter!)
1T white vinegar
1/8tsp celery seed
1/8-1/4tsp cayenne, depending on how hot you want it.
1/8-1/4tsp garlic salt, depending on how much garlic you like.
dash of black pepper
1/4tsp Worcestershire Sauce
1-2tsp Tabasco Sauce, again depending on how hot you want it.

Mix together and heat just enough for margarine to melt.  Makes enough for 30 wingettes.

Cheesy Chicken & Rice Casserole

This is a quick, easy, one pan meal. It's stuff that you more than likely already have in your pantry too.

Cheesy Chicken and Rice Casserole
1can Cream of Chicken Soup
1 1/3cups water
3/4cup uncooked white rice ( i use Valencia rice, but long grain works great too)
1/2tsp onion powder
1/4tsp ground black pepper
2cups frozen mixed veggies
4 skinless, boneless chicken breast halves
1/2cup shredded cheddar cheese

Stir soup, water, rice, onion powder, black pepper and vegetables together in an 11*8 baking dish. Season chicken as you see fit, and lay on top of mixture.Cover with foil. Bake at 375 for 50 mins or until chicken and rice are done. Top with cheese and let stand for 10 mins. Stir rice before serving.

Louisiana French Toast

I found this recipe while stationed in Fort Polk, Louisiana.  It's a delicious twist on traditional french toast, the main difference...there's no milk in this recipe. This will make a caramel-like crust on the outside that just melts in your mouth! So here it is....

Louisiana French Toast
2 eggs, well beaten
2/3c white sugar
1/2tsp vanilla extract
1/4tsp cinnamon
4 slices of bread *bread that is too fresh will fall apart, fyi*
oil for coating the pan
powdered sugar or maple syrup (optional)

Mix eggs, sugar, and vanilla. Dip bread in mixture and brown in oiled pan on medium-low heat. Dust with liberal amounts of powdered sugar. Bon Appetite!
